The luxurious Air electric sedan is the first model to be offered by Silicon Valley-based Lucid Motors. The rollout starts with a pricey, fully loaded Dream Edition. The dual-motor versions have 1,111 and 800 horsepower. The future single-motor version will have about 620 horsepower. The EPA range for the version with the maximum range is 520 miles. A base Air is available with 480-horsepower and a 406-mile range. The 900-volt electric system enables rapid charging capable of taking on 300 miles of range in just 20 minutes. The cabin is distinguished by a massive, curved 34-inch floating display ahead of the driver and a center console screen that can retract. The suite of advanced safety features is augmented by LIDAR, an advanced laser-based radar system. 2024 saw the introduction of the Sapphire trim, focused on performance with over 1,000 horsepower. A surround-view camera is standard for 2025.

We expect the 2025 Air will be much less reliable than the average new car. This prediction is based on data from 2023 models.
